The Kansas City Chiefs faced the Houston Texans in a highly anticipated Week 16 matchup that had fans on the edge of their seats. Despite initial concerns over Patrick Mahomes’ ankle injury from last week, the superstar quarterback proved his resilience, leading his team to a hard-fought victory. This game showcased the dynamic abilities of both teams and a series of dramatic moments that underscored why the NFL captivates millions.

From the start, Mahomes demonstrated his grit and skill. On Kansas City's opening drive, he silenced doubts about his mobility with a scramble for a touchdown. By halftime, Mahomes had racked up 127 passing yards, adding another rushing touchdown to his name. Meanwhile, the Texans’ quarterback, C.J. Stroud, had flashes of brilliance but struggled with consistency, tossing two costly interceptions in the first half.

The Chiefs maintained a 17-10 lead at halftime, bolstered by the playmaking abilities of wide receivers Xavier Worthy and Hollywood Brown, who made his season debut after recovering from injury. Worthy’s electrifying touchdown catch in the third quarter further widened Kansas City's lead to 24-16.

However, the Texans were far from subdued. Stroud connected with Tank Dell on a 30-yard touchdown pass that briefly reignited Houston’s hopes. Unfortunately, the play ended in heartbreak as Dell suffered a severe knee injury, leaving players and fans visibly shaken. This pivotal moment seemed to shift the Texans’ momentum, and a missed extra point left them trailing by one.

Defensively, both teams had standout moments. Kansas City's Kareem Hunt capitalized on a stellar 82-yard drive to score a key touchdown. On the other side, the Texans' defense kept the pressure on Mahomes, recording multiple sacks, including a crucial stop by Christian Harris. Yet, it wasn’t enough to derail the Chiefs’ offensive rhythm.

Ultimately, the Chiefs held firm, with Harrison Butker sealing the game with a field goal in the fourth quarter. Kansas City’s victory reinforces their dominance in the AFC, improving their record to 14-1 and keeping their sights set on securing the top playoff seed.
